LIV Golf running on loans to finish 2026 season


Amid LIV Golf’s uncertain financial future, the Money in Sport newsletter reports that recent company filings show the league is operating on loans, not capital, in an attempt to finish the 2026 season.

Saudi Arabia’s Public Investment Fund announced in April it would bankroll LIV only through the end of the 2026 season.
